Главная страница

Практика БД 09.02.21. Таблицы 36


Скачать 1.98 Mb.
НазваниеТаблицы 36
Дата28.05.2021
Размер1.98 Mb.
Формат файлаdocx
Имя файлаПрактика БД 09.02.21.docx
ТипОтчет
#210990
страница17 из 17
1   ...   9   10   11   12   13   14   15   16   17

Контрольные вопросы


  1. Системы управления базами данных. Назначение, возможности.

  2. Базы данных. Назначение. Преимущества.

  3. Понятие реляционной базы данных. Её преимущества.

  4. Основные этапы проектирования баз данных.

  5. Объекты базы данных, их назначение и взаимосвязь.

  6. Таблица. Её структурные элементы. Способы создания и работы с ней.

  7. Поле таблицы. Типы данных поля. Свойства поля.

  8. Понятие ключевого поля.

  9. Поле со списком в таблице. Свойства поля со списком.

  10. Запись в таблице. Сортировка и фильтрация записей в таблице.

  11. Схема данных. Нарисуйте схему данных и поясните, что на ней изображено.

  12. Первичный и внешний ключ. Правила целостности для связанных полей

  13. Связи между таблицами. Типы связей.

  14. Главная и подчиненная таблицы. Очередность их заполнения

  15. Целостность данных. Преимущества целостной базы данных.

  16. Запрос. Типы запросов. Конструирование запроса.

  17. Сортировка и отбор записей в запросе. Построитель выражений.

  18. Вычисления в запросе. Вычисляемые поля в запросе. Построитель выражений.

  19. Условия отбора в запросе. Формирование запросов с операциями AND и OR.

  20. Сортировка и группировка записей в запросе.

  21. Форма. Назначение. Структура формы. Способы создания. Работа с формой.

  22. Элементы управления, используемые в форме. Построитель выражений.

  23. Отчет. Структура отчета. Способы создания и форматирования.

  24. Нумерация записей в отчете.

  25. Группировка и сортировка записей в отчете.

  26. Элементы управления, используемые в отчете. Построитель выражений.

  27. Управляющая форма. Назначение. Свойство Источник записей формы.

  28. Элементы управления, используемые в управляющей форме. Построитель выражений.

  29. Защита информации в базе данных.


Контрольные задания

Задание 01



Создать базу данных "Расписание занятий".

Календарь на семестр. Расписание пар. Аудитории. Группы студентов. Учебные дисциплины и

количество аудиторных часов в семестре. Преподаватели. Подсчитать количество часов для групп по дисциплинам, для преподавателей по дисциплинам, для аудиторий. Показать расписание для

группы, для преподавателя, для аудитории.

Задание 02



Создать базу данных "Абитуриенты"

Учет абитуриентов, поступающих в университет из разных населенных пунктов на выбранные специальности. Известен средний школьный балл каждого абитуриента. Справки о количестве абитуриентов из разных населенных пунктов, количестве абитуриентов, выбравших ту или иную

специальность. Справки о количестве абитуриентов - отличников, хорошистов, троечников. Отчет о

количественном составе абитуриентов. Списки абитуриентов, выбравших ту или иную специальность. Поздравление абитуриента с днем рождения.

Задание 03



Создать базу данных "Телефонная книга"

Университет состоит из нескольких факультетов, на каждом факультете несколько групп. В каждой группе несколько студентов. У студентов известны домашние адреса, номера телефонов. Выдать

отчет Телефонная книга студентов. По фамилии студента определить его номер телефона и адрес. По номеру телефона определить фамилию и адрес студента. По запросу методиста представить список студентов выбранной группы, список студентов из выбранного населенного пункта (с телефонами и адресами).

Задание 04



Создать базу данных "Учебные планы"

Список дисциплин. Список специальностей. Список семестров. Количество часов (всего, лекции, практикум, самработа) на дисциплину в семестре. Формы контроля (зачет, дифзачет, экзамен). Учебный план по специальностям на все семестры.

Задание 05



Создать базу данных "Сотрудники".

Университет состоит из нескольких отделов. Имеется список сотрудников университета. Известен уровень образования сотрудников. Известны даты рождения, адреса и телефоны сотрудников.

Справки и отчеты о количестве сотрудников в целом по университету, в каждом отделе, а также количество сотрудников с высшим или средним образованием. По запросу представить список сотрудников выбранного отдела, список сотрудников из выбранного населенного пункта

телефонами и адресами). Конкретному сотруднику выдать отчет-поздравление с днем рождения.

Задание 06



Создать базу данных "Выпускники".

Университет готовит студентов по нескольким специальностям. Имеется список выпускников. Институт поддерживает связи со своими выпускниками, которые сообщают о месте и характере своей работы. Справки и отчеты о количестве выпускников всего по институту, а также трудоустроенных и безработных. Узнать, какие специальности наиболее востребованы на рынке труда.

Задание 07



Создать базу данных "Преподаватели".

Список кафедр университета. Список преподавателей университета, каждый преподаватель входит в состав какой-либо кафедры. Список преподаваемых учебных дисциплин. Каждый преподаватель может вести преподавание по нескольким дисциплинам. Одну и ту же дисциплину могут

преподавать несколько преподавателей. Преподаватель может иметь или не иметь ученую степень (кандидат наук, доктор наук). Подсчитать общее количество преподавателей, количество

преподавателей по учебным дисциплинам, количество преподавателей с учеными степенями. Представить список учебных дисциплин, по которым в институте нет преподавателей. Представить список преподавателей, ведущих ту или иную дисциплину. Представить список преподавателей с учеными степенями. Представить список кафедр, список и количество преподавателей кафедры.

Задание 08



Создать базу данных "Библиотека".

Библиотека ведет пополнение и учет библиотечного фонда, а также выдачу книг читателям. Книги распределены по рубрикам (экономика, юриспруденция, психология, информатика и т.д.). Учет книг. Учет читателей. Учет выдачи книг читателям. Подсчитать общее количество книг всего в библиотеке и по каждой рубрике. По заявке читателя узнать имеется ли книга в наличии или у кого она на руках.

По заявке читателя получить список книг по данной рубрике, определенного автора, издательства или года выпуска. По запросу библиотекаря узнать какие книги числятся за читателем.

Задание 09



Создать базу данных "Издательский отдел".

Издательский отдел издает учебные материалы преподавателей университета. Ведется список

преподавателей института, список кафедр института. Каждый преподаватель входит в состав какой- либо кафедры. Ведется перечень изданных учебных материалов с указанием названия, авторов, года издания, количества страниц. Учебные материалы подразделяются по типам (учебники, учебные

пособия, конспекты лекций, практикумы и т.д.) и по учебным дисциплинам (математика, информатика, социология и т.д.). Учет авторов, кафедр, изданий. Перечень изданий,

сгруппированный по кафедрам и учебным дисциплинам. Количество изданий кафедр и института за год, за последние 5 лет. Перечень и количество изданий по типам учебных материалов за

определенный период. Перечень и количество изданий автора за определенный период.

Задание 10



Создать базу данных "Информационный отдел".

Информационный отдел накапливает и хранит электронные учебные материалы (издания)

преподавателей университета. Ведется список преподавателей, список кафедр университета.

Каждый преподаватель входит в состав какой-либо кафедры. Ведется перечень электронных учебных материалов с указанием названия, авторов, года издания. Электронные учебные материалы

подразделяются по типам (учебники, практикумы, тесты и т.д.), по учебным дисциплинам (математика, информатика, социология и т.д.). Учет авторов, изданий. Перечень изданий, сгруппированный по кафедрам и учебным дисциплинам. Количество изданий кафедр и

университета, за год, за последние 5 лет. Перечень и количество изданий по типам учебных материалов за определенный период. Перечень и количество изданий автора за определенный период.





1   ...   9   10   11   12   13   14   15   16   17


написать администратору сайта